Sex & Nudity

Violence & Gore

  • Some mild slapstick humour.

Profanity

  • Only one use of "Where the devil am I?"

Alcohol, Drugs & Smoking

  • Wallace mentions Bordeaux wine during a dinner scene, and we see a silhouette of him and another character with the wine glasses through a window with its shade drawn.

Frightening & Intense Scenes

  • The dark opening when we first see the trousers and the title card can be intense for some, probably young children.
  • When the penguin/Feathers McGraw usurps Gromit's place in the home, some younger viewers may find the scene a little upsetting.
  • The dark scenes at night where Feathers McGraw uses the sleeping Wallace to rob a museum or the scenes where he is evilly plotting and picking up a drill as thunderclaps rumble in the background is pretty intense.

Spoilers

The Parents Guide items below may give away important plot points.

Violence & Gore

  • Feathers McGraw shoots his gun at Wallace & Gromit. However, none of the bullets hit them.

Frightening & Intense Scenes

  • Feathers McGraw pointing a gun at Wallace and Gromit to enter a wardbrobe.
  • During the train chase sequence at the climax of the film, Feathers points his gun at Gromit and fires several shots at him, three of which hit him on the head. However, Gromit is unharmed as he's wearing the shade from a fallen ceiling lamp as a "helmet". Some bullet marks are visible where the bullets strike the helmet. Wallace eventually snatches the gun away from Feathers. The whole sequence, while humorous, is a little intense.
